Polisario, A People in Arms

Med Hondo’s second film devoted to his support for the Saharawi people’s right to self-determination.

This made-for-TV documentary coproduced with Algerian television is Med Hondo’s second film devoted to his support for the Saharawi people’s right to self-determination. Shot in one of the rare former Spanish colonies in Africa, the film chronicles one of the final battles before the signing of a ceasefire between Morocco and the Polisario.
